What is Yahaal?
Founded in 2017, Yahaal operates as a specialized logistics and e-commerce platform dedicated to the parenting sector. The company addresses the critical need for rapid, reliable delivery of baby essentials such as formula and diapers. By prioritizing trustworthiness and consistent performance, Yahaal has carved out a unique niche in the market, moving beyond standard retail to offer a service-oriented experience that simplifies the daily lives of its users. Its business model is built on the premise of high-frequency, essential-need fulfillment, which provides a stable foundation for long-term growth and customer retention in the family-tech space.
How much funding has Yahaal raised?
Yahaal has raised a total of $27M across 1 funding round:
Series A
$27M
Series A (2020): $27M with participation from AlMutamaiz International Company and Seeds Partner
